This fragment covers releasing the Crashgate mobile crash-report pipeline for the Lanternly app. Before promoting a build, confirm the ingestion schema version matches what the symbolication workers expect, and verify that crash payloads are scrubbed of user fields at the edge collector. Security review should focus on step 4: the uploader binary is signed at build time, and devices reject reports processed by unsigned tooling. Verification happens in CI and again at deploy. The signing key used for the uploader is recorded below.

rollout seal: bky9_2369ZXVnu

Subject: DR drill results — FeedSentry validator

Team,

Last Thursday we ran the quarterly disaster-recovery drill for FeedSentry, our podcast feed validator. Failover to the Orchard Basin replica completed in eleven minutes, within target, though the validation cache had to be rebuilt from scratch, which future maintainers should budget time for. One gap: the replica's config bundle is encrypted and the drill stalled until someone located the unlock phrase. To avoid repeating that, I am recording it here. Use the recovery passphrase below.

strongbox words: oliael-gilax-lamael

If the ScanBridge integration starts dropping barcode reads after a release, first check the firmware handshake — nine times out of ten the scanner rebooted mid-deploy and is stuck in pairing mode. Power-cycle the dock, then replay the queued scans from the buffer; nothing is lost unless the buffer hit 10k entries. If it did, escalate to the warehouse systems rotation. The full rollback and replay steps are on the page below.

wiki page, tadug-yagap: https://jira.qorvelsys.internal/pages/browse/display/projects/5e6c